Default Jig Hook Patterns

I just for some jig hooks with the intention of tying some nymphs for the river.
Are there specific patterns.
Am I right in thinking these are designed to fish point up so would normal patterns be upside down?

N, if you can get a copy of this months (December)Flyfishing and Flytying magazine there's an article with a number of good nymph patterns on jig hooks....and yes, they are designed to fish point-up to reduce catching the bottom.

Major tie format for Steelhead fishing; folks run these under a float. VERY effective way to fish. Not many folks use these for straight 'fly fishing.'
